About Color #EBADFC (#EBADFC)
#EBADFC is a purple color (colour) with RGB channel values of 235 red, 173 green, and 252 blue. The blue channel is dominant with a relatively balanced channel distribution. In HSL terms, the hue sits at 287 degrees with 93% saturation and 83% lightness, placing it in the cool range of the colour spectrum.
The perceived brightness of #EBADFC is 201/255 using the ITU-R BT.601 luma formula (0.299R + 0.587G + 0.114B). This means it appears bright to the human eye and is best paired with dark text for readability. For print production, the CMYK equivalent is 7% cyan, 31% magenta, 0% yellow, and 1% key (black).
The WCAG contrast ratio of #EBADFC against white is 1.76:1 and against black is 11.92:1. This does not meet AA requirements on white. Use it on dark backgrounds where it achieves 11.92:1, or use it exclusively for decorative purposes.
The complementary colour #BDFCAB creates maximum visual tension when paired with #EBADFC. For more harmonious color combinations, use the analogous colours #C2ABFC and #FCABE5, which sit 30 degrees on either side of the hue wheel. To build a complete design system, start with the monochromatic scale above for consistent shade variations, then add one complementary or triadic accent for interactive elements.
